Recommendations for Riders , Owners and Trainers. When we ride - we are members of a two individual herd. At minimum), the horse knows how we feel and feels our focus (even ocular focus). We need to become better at feeling the horse and we must remain the leader as much as possible. Don't constantly look down at the ground nearby nor at the horse's ears or head as that confuses the horse, focus on where you want to go. Regarding Martingales: In my opinion, although martingales are often useful tools for training purposes, they are not appropriate or safe tack for use when hacking out where a horse may become spooked then brace and run. When a horse is braced and running the rider may be prevented from raising the horses head in order to break the brace and then turn the horse to redirect energy if the horse is wearing a martingale.
